Everything You Should Know Before Moving to Lufkin, TX

Considering a move to Lufkin, TX? With a population of 34,143, Lufkin is a welcoming East Texas city offering affordable living—median home prices are just $154,000 and average 2-bedroom rent is around $900. Residents enjoy short commutes averaging 19 minutes, a warm climate with 58% sunny days, and access to quality healthcare and schools. While property crime rates are higher than average, Lufkin boasts a strong sense of community, proximity to nature, and the convenience of local colleges and amenities.

What is the average cost of living in Lufkin, TX?

Lufkin offers an affordable cost of living, with a median home value of $154,000 and average rent for a two-bedroom apartment at $900. Residents benefit from relatively low utility and housing costs, as well as no state income tax, making it an attractive choice for budget-conscious families.

Is Lufkin, TX a safe place to live?

While Lufkin maintains a close-knit community feel, the city experiences higher property crime rates, with a 1 in 34 chance of being affected and 2,976 property crimes per 100,000 residents. Violent crime is less common but still present, so newcomers should remain aware and consider safety when choosing neighborhoods.

What is the weather like in Lufkin, TX year-round?

Lufkin enjoys a warm, humid climate with mild winters averaging lows of 39°F and hot summers reaching up to 95°F. The city receives around 49.5 inches of rainfall annually and boasts 58% sunny days, making it ideal for those who appreciate outdoor living and greenery.

What is the housing market like in Lufkin, TX?

The Lufkin housing market is accessible, with a median home price of $154,000 and a homeownership rate of 54%. Rental options remain available thanks to a 7.2% vacancy rate, and the area has seen steady home appreciation over the past year.
